Richgate - "Kinging the Shanghai Buildings"

Meet Satan, Shanghai condo developer. This poster flogging this condo project, supposedly the toniest in Shanghai, strikes me as sinister. Who else but Satan himself could get away with a name like Richgate in a supposedly communist country?

Naturally a development this gaudy and over the top deserves an equally gaudy website (in Chinglish).

